October is a vibrant month for movie enthusiasts, blending sci-fi, drama, thrillers, and horror—with several major releases and streaming debuts. Below is a curated list of 12 of the most exciting films to watch, reflecting diverse genres and compelling stories.
Overview Table of Top 12 October 2025 Films
Film Title | Genre(s) | Key Cast | Release Date | Synopsis |
---|---|---|---|---|
The Smashing Machine | Sports Drama | Dwayne Johnson | Oct 3, 2025 | MMA fighter’s intense journey inside and outside the cage. |
TRON: Ares | Sci-Fi, Action | Jared Leto, Jeff Bridges | Oct 10, 2025 | A sophisticated AI enters the real world on a dangerous mission. |
Bugonia | Comedy, Crime, Sci-Fi | Emma Stone, Jesse Plemons | Oct 31, 2025 | CEO abducted by conspiracy theorists who think she’s an alien. |
Good Boy | Supernatural Thriller | — | October 2025 | A dog senses and battles a dark presence threatening his owner. |
The Woman in Cabin 10 | Psychological Thriller | Keira Knightley | October 2025 (Netflix) | A tense mystery aboard a cruise shrouded in suspicion. |
A House of Dynamite | Political Thriller | Ensemble Cast | October 2025 | White House response to a missile threat, gripping and tense. |
Ballad of a Small Player | Drama | Colin Farrell | October 2025 | Gambling addict’s struggle evading his creditors in Macau. |
After the Hunt | Drama | — | October 2025 | Stark adventure with dark, intense themes. |
Play Dirty | Crime Thriller | — | October 2025 | Gritty crime story of justice and survival. |
Roofman | Biography, Drama | Channing Tatum, Kirsten Dunst | Oct 10, 2025 | A personal and cultural story with dramatic depth. |
Anniversary | Thriller, Drama | Diane Lane, Kyle Chandler | October 29, 2025 | Complex human relationships explored in a suspenseful plot. |
Black Phone 2 | Horror, Thriller | — | October 2025 | Sequel to the acclaimed horror hit, delivering terrifying suspense. |
